Knitted DROPS men's socks with rib in "Fabel".
DROPS Extra 0-901 |
|
HEEL DECREASE (worked in stockinette st): Row 1 (= RS): Work until 6-7-7-7 (7-7-8-8) 7-7-8-10 sts remain, slip next st as if to K, K 1, psso, turn piece. Row 2 (= WS): Work until 6-7-7-7 (7-7-8-8) 7-7-8-10 sts remain, slip next st as if to P, P 1, psso, turn piece. Row 3 (= RS): Work until 5-6-6-6 (6-6-7-7) 6-6-7-9 sts remain, slip next st as if to K, K 1, psso, turn piece. Row 4 (= WS): Work until 5-6-6-6 (6-6-7-7) 6-6-7-9 sts remain, slip next st as if to P, P 1, psso, turn piece. Continue dec like this with 1 st less before each dec until 8-10-10-10 (10-10-12-12) 14-14-16-16 sts remain on needle. -------------------------------------------------------- SOCK: Worked in the round on double pointed needles from mid back. REMEMBER THE GAUGE! Cast on 44-48-52-52 (56-56-64-64) 64-68-72-76 sts evenly on double pointed needles size 2.5 mm / US 1.5 with color no 103 (gray blue). Work rib as follows in the different sizes (NOTE! different beg in the different sizes): SIZE ch1/2- ch11/13- ch13½- w5/6½- w7½"/9- m11/13 (15/17 - 29/31 - 32/34 - 35/37 - 38/40 - 44/46): P 1, * K 2, P 2 *, repeat from *-* and finish with K 2 and P 1. SIZE ch2½/3½- ch4/5- ch5½/6½- ch7/8 - ch9/10½ - w9½/10½ (18/19 - 20/21 - 22/23 - 24/25 - 26/28 -41/43): K 1, * P 2, K 2 *, repeat from *-* and finish with P 2 and K 1. ALL SIZES: When piece measures 2 cm / ¾", switch to color no 804 (blue/gray). Continue with rib until piece measures 4-5-6-7 (8-9-10-11) 12-13-14-15 cm / 1½"-2"-2½"-2¾" (3"-3½"-4"-4½") 4¾"-5"-5½"-6". Then work next round as follows: 9-11-11-11 (11-11-13-13) 13-13-15-17 sts rib, K the next 26-26-30-30 (34-34-38-38) 38-42-42-42 sts while AT THE SAME TIME dec 8-8-10-10 (12-12-8-6) 6-6-6-4 sts evenly (= K 18-18-20-20 (22-22-30-32) 32-36-36-38 sts), work rib over the remaining 9-11-11-11 (11-11-13-13) 13-13-15-17 sts = 36-40-42-42 (44-44-56-58) 58-62-66-72 sts. Continue with rib and stockinette st until piece measures 6-7-8-9 (10-11-12-13) 14-15-16-17 cm / 2½"-2¾"-3"-3½" (4"-4½"-4¾"-5") 5½"-6"-6¼"-6¾". Now keep the first 9-11-11-11 (11-11-13-13) 13-13-15-17 sts on needle, slip the next 18-18-20-20 (22-22-30-32) 32-36-36-38 sts on 1 stitch holder (= mid on top of foot) and keep the last 9-11-11-11 (11-11-13-13) 13-13-15-17 sts on needle = 18-22-22-22 (22-22-26-26) 26-26-30-34 sts for heel. Work rib back and forth over heel sts for 3-3½-4-4 (4½-4½-5-5) 5-5½-6-6 cm / 1"-1¼"-1½"-1½" (1¾"-1¾"-2"-2") 2"-2¼"-2½"-2½". Insert a marker in the piece. Now dec for heel - SEE HEEL DECREASE! After heel decrease, pick up 8-9-10-10 (11-12-13-13) 13-14-16-16 sts on each side of heel and slip the 18-18-20-20 (22-22-30-32) 32-36-36-38 sts from the stitch holder back on needle = 42-46-50-50 (54-56-68-70) 72-78-84-86 sts. Insert 1 marker in each side of the 18-18-20-20 (22-22-30-32) 32-36-36-38 sts on top of foot. Continue in stockinette st while AT THE SAME TIME dec in each side as follows: K the last 2 sts before the 18-18-20-20 (22-22-30-32) 32-36-36-38 sts on top of foot twisted tog (i.e. work in back loop of sts instead of front), K the first 2 sts after the 18-18-20-20 (22-22-30-32) 32-36-36-38 sts tog. Dec like this on every other round a total of 3-4-5-5 (6-6-10-10) 10-11-11-11 times = 36-38-40-40 (42-44-48-50) 52-56-62-64 sts. Continue working until piece measures 7-8-9-9 (11-13-14-16) 18-19-22-24 cm / 2¾"-3"-3½"-3½" (4½"-5"-5½"-6¼") 7"-7½"-8¾"-9½" from the marker on the heel - 3-3-3-4 (4-4-4-4) 4-5-5-6 cm / 1"-1"-1"-1½" (1½"-1½"-1½"-1½") 1½"-2"-2"-2½" remain until piece is finished. Then insert 1 marker in the mid of each side so that there are 18-19-20-20 (21-22-24-25) 26-28-31-32 sts between the markers. Switch to color 103 (gray blue), work with color no 103 until finished measurements. Continue working stockinette st over all sts while AT THE SAME TIME dec for toes on each side of the markers. Dec as follows before marker: K 2 tog. Dec as follows after marker: K 2 twisted tog. Dec like this in each side on every other round a total of 3-3-3-6 (6-6-5-5) 6-7-6-7 times and then on every round 4-4-4-2 (2-2-4-4) 4-4-6-6 times = 8-10-12-8 (10-12-12-14) 12-12-14-12 sts remain on needle. On next round K2 tog around. Cut the yarn and pull it through the remaining sts, tighten tog and fasten. Knit another sock. |
